The 1.2k papers published in Computers and Concrete, an International Journal in the last decades have received a total of 11.0k indexed citations. Papers published in Computers and Concrete, an International Journal usually cover Civil and Structural Engineering (1.1k papers), Building and Construction (603 papers) and Mechanics of Materials (189 papers) specifically the topics of Structural Behavior of Reinforced Concrete (461 papers), Innovative concrete reinforcement materials (361 papers) and Concrete and Cement Materials Research (255 papers). The most active scholars publishing in Computers and Concrete, an International Journal are Abdelouahed Tounsi, Abdelmoumen Anis Bousahla, Abdeldjebbar Tounsi, Hadi Haeri, S.R. Mahmoud, Fouad Bourada, Chao-Wei Tang, Vahab Sarfarazi, Zongjin Li and E.A. Adda Bedia.
